About the Book
Because Punching Your Thumbs Against Screens Isn't Life
With our kids glued to electronics earlier than ever, we're watching technology overthrow the wildness of childhood. We've unintentionally deprived them of all the unique coming-of-age experiences we grew up with: exploring the neighborhood, learning skills the hard way, triumphing over boredom. The Things You Have to Do Before I Buy You a Phone is your field guide to resurrecting core childhood--a playful, practical checklist packed with fifty adventures that will give your kids independence, curiosity, and grit.
More than a book, it's a bonding project. On their own or by your side, your kids will learn to cook dinner (and clean up!), navigate the world without GPS, get paid for a skill, catch a fish, write a decent thank-you note, and much more. It's an exciting set of challenges with an irresistible reward: their very own phone. With humor and heart, Adam Ferguson offers a road map for raising capable, well-rounded kids in a screen-saturated world.
The phone can wait. The memories can't. Dive in and see how far this list takes you, together.
